With fascinating attractions scattered across the archipelago, there’s no shortage of things to do in the Balearic Islands. Holiday homes are available near the Palma Aquarium, a large aquarium with a roof garden, marine life exhibits and a shark tank, and Aqualand El Arenal, an aquatic amusement park with pools, slides and a kiddie play area. You may also want to visit the Catedral-Basilica de Santa Maria de Mallorca, a Gothic place of worship with ornate architecture and stunning window designs, and Castell de Bellver, a hilltop castle dating back to the 1300s with panoramic views and a local history museum.

The stunning coastline of the Balearic Islands offers some of the best beaches around, all within reach of your holiday rental. Es Trenc, a beautiful beach with turquoise waters and a rocky backdrop, and Cala Major, a laid-back beach area with calm waters and seaside amenities, are prime spots to visit. You could also visit Cabrera, a remote islet with nature parks, sandy beaches, sea caves and opportunities for sailing and snorkelling, and Calo des Moro, a small, scenic cove beach with soft sand and shallow water that’s great for children.
The Balearic Islands are easily accessed by flights from major airlines all over the world, as well as short daily flights from Barcelona. Formentera is only accessible by boat, however. Major ferry companies operate daily for transport between islands and back and forth from the mainland.
